uPVC Doors: Issues and solutions

It's important to act quickly in the event of problems with your uPVC doors. Some of the most common problems are cracks, misalignment or broken glass. However these issues are simple to fix with the assistance of a skilled uPVC repair expert. These specialists are trained in the best techniques to repair uPVC doors and will provide you with a quote for the work prior to when it is carried out.

uPVC door are also susceptible to contraction or expansion due to weather changes. This could lead to the locking mechanism becoming disconnected or misaligned. In some cases, the issue is solved by adjusting the hinges or repacking the lock. In some cases the multipoint locking mechanism could need to be replaced.

A misalignment of the handle is another frequent issue with uPVC door. This can happen if you pull the door repeatedly. To prevent damage to the handles, they should only be gently pulled up and down.

This type of issue is typically caused by heat. uPVC doors are more prone to temperature fluctuations than wooden ones. This could cause the uPVC to expand, which could make it difficult for you to open your window or door. If this happens, it is a good idea to contact a uPVC repair specialist to check if the handle can be relocated.

Most of the time, your uPVC doors aren't closing because they haven't been aligned correctly with the frame. It can also happen if the lock has been shut and opened several times. This can be a problem as it can create gaps between the frame and the door and make it difficult for you to open your uPVC door.

Most of the time, doors don't close because the latch or hinges are not aligned. A uPVC specialist can help solve this problem by readjusting the door and fixing its hinges. They can also adjust the latch and lock, which can prevent your door from getting stuck or hard to open. In addition, they could replace the door handle, seals and hinges.

Symptoms of uPVC door damage

uPVC door issues can arise due to a variety of reasons, however the good thing is that they're generally repairable. Regularly checking your uPVC doors and windows can assist you in identifying potential problems, such as warping or leaking water.

The most common uPVC door problems are damage due to extreme weather conditions as well as wear and tear over time. Temperature fluctuations can cause uPVC to expand and contract and cause weather damage. This can cause cracks and other damage. In addition, uPVC is sensitive to humidity, so it's crucial to keep the inside of your home dry.

Misalignment and poor hinges are also common uPVC issues. Leapy hinges can cause the door to move in a sloppy way, which can cause the locking mechanism to wear out prematurely. This could pose a significant security risk, so it is crucial to tighten loose hinges immediately.

Additionally, if you notice that your uPVC doors or window frames make unusual noises it is likely that they've been damaged. Noisey windows and doors aren't just irritating, but they can also decrease the energy efficiency of your home. Additionally, if your uPVC handles or locks are difficult to operate, it is likely that they are wrongly aligned, which can result in excess pressure on the locking mechanism and increase wear and tear.

uPVC can be extremely durable However, regular maintenance is still necessary to prevent the common problems. This means cleaning the frames, doors, and glass with gentle detergent and a non-scouring rag. It's also important to lubricate the locks and hinges to prevent them from becoming stiff. You can employ industrial Vaseline or other similar lubricant for this. It's best not to use excessive force to operate your doors, and to replace your keys if they begin to show signs wear and wear. These easy maintenance tips can help you prolong the lifespan of your uPVC door and save money on energy costs.

uPVC door repair options

uPVC is a preferred choice for homeowners due to its durability, sustainability and efficiency. However, they are subject to regular wear and tear, which can cause a host of problems. This includes discolouration, scratches, dents, and warping of the panes and frame. Fortunately, you can avoid these problems by scrubbing your uPVC door on a regular basis. It is recommended that you clean your uPVC windows doctor and doors with a mild liquid solution at least twice or three times a week. In addition, it is recommended to lubricate moving parts such as hinges and locking mechanisms annually or as required.

While DIY repairs are cost-effective and efficient for minor damage, dealing with complex issues like faulty lock systems requires expert assistance. In these instances, you should look for an MLA-approved locksmith that has been through rigorous vetting and inspection. You can be sure of receiving quality repair services.

When you need to repair the repair of a uPVC door, you must first determine the cause of the issue before deciding on the appropriate repair method. If you see a crack on your uPVC panel door, you can use a patch of acrylic compound to fill it. Apply the patch within 2 minutes of mixing it so that it blends into the uPVC. Then, sand the patch's surface using 240 or 600 grit papers to smooth it.

You can also fix a uPVC door handle that has fallen off by replacing the screws with new ones. Unscrewing the screws from the old one can be done with the screwdriver or pliers but be cautious not to cause damage to the latch mechanism or handles. The handle must be sanded until it is smooth, then reattached.

You can improve the energy efficiency of your uPVC doors by adjusting the weather seals, and ensuring that it is aligned with the frame. You'll save on energy bills and prevent heat from escape.

uPVC door replacement options

uPVC is the ideal option for homeowners looking for a fashionable and durable door that will improve the value of their home. They are easy to maintain and come in a variety of colours. Unlike wooden doors, they don't warp or rot with age. They also resist changes in temperature or weather. They also offer superior levels of security with their multilock systems. They are also a good choice for those who wish to improve the energy efficiency of their home.

When it comes to repairing uPVC doors, the price will differ based on the work that is required to be done. Some minor repairs can be completed by homeowners themselves using simple tools, such as bondo or wood putty. If the damage is serious it is recommended to seek out the help of a qualified uPVC specialist to complete the task correctly and safely.

Another benefit of uPVC doors is that they are much more environmentally sustainable than their wooden counterparts. uPVC comes from recycled materials. In addition, uPVC doors are more efficient in energy use than traditional wood doors due to a solid, foam-filled core which prevents warm air from getting out. This can save you money on your energy bills and contribute to a greener environment.

Despite their many advantages uPVC doors do have some disadvantages. One of the downsides is that they aren't as durable or as insulated as composites. In addition, they may not be able to withstand forceful entry or impact damage. Another disadvantage is that uPVC isn't as sturdy as composite or wood which means it is more vulnerable to break-ins.

Despite these limitations however, uPVC remains a preferred option for many homeowners. They are affordable and low-maintenance, as well as well-insulated. They can also be customised with a range of features, including multi-point locks and decorative glass panels. uPVC door frames and hardware can be coordinated to create a uniformed style throughout the house. They can also be installed in period and modern buildings. They can be customized to a wide range of colors, and are coated with a variety of glazing.
